基于液相芯片技术探讨香砂六君子汤对脾虚血脂异常人群血清细胞因子的影响

目的 基于液相芯片技术探讨香砂六君子汤对脾虚血脂异常人群血清细胞因子的影响。方法 依据相应标准选择血脂异常患者(疾病组)25例,给予香砂六君子汤治疗4周,对照组25例为健康体检者。采用Bio-Plex悬液芯片技术检测各组血清样本中12种细胞因子水平含量。结果 与对照组相比,疾病组血清中有6种细胞因子水平明显降低,分别是IL-7、IL-8、G-CSF、MCP-1、MIP-1b、TNF-α,差异均有统计学意义(P<0。05);与疾病组相比较,治疗组患者血清中IL-7、IL-8、G-CSF、MCP-1、MIP-1b、TNF-α水平明显升高,差异均有统计学意义(P<0。05)。结论 应用Bio-Plex悬液芯片技术进行检测,发现血脂异常患者体内有多种免疫失衡,经香砂六君子汤治疗后可以纠正这一失衡,并改善脾虚状态下膏脂转输障碍,进而防治血脂异常。
Investigation on the effect of Xiangsha Liujunzi Decoction on serum cytokines in patients with dyslipidemia due to spleen deficiency based on Bio-plex suspension chip technology
Objective To investigate the effect of Xiangsha Liujunzi Decoction on serum cytokines in patients with dyslipidemia due to spleen deficiency.Methods According to the corresponding standards,25 patients with dyslipidemia(disease group)were selected and given Xiangsha Liujunzi Decoction for 4 weeks,and 25 patients in the control group were healthy physical exami-nees.Bio-Plex suspension microarray technique was used to detect the levels of 12 cytokines in serum samples of each group.Results Compared with the control group,the serum levels of six kinds of cytokines in the disease group were significantly lower,which were IL-7,IL-8,G-CSF,MCP-1,MIP-1b and TNF-α,and the differences were statistically significant(P<0.05).Compared with the disease group,the serum levels of IL-7,IL-8,G-CSF,McP-1,MIP-1B and TNF-α in the treatment group were significantly increased,and the differences were statistically significant(P<0.05).Conclusion Bio-plex suspension chip was used for detection,and various immune imbalances were found in patients with dyslipidemia.Treatment with Xiangsha Liujunzi Decoction can correct this imbalance and improve the obstruction of cream fat transfer in the state of spleen deficiency,so as to prevent and treat dyslipidemia.
